Why would you take off the vertical max-flo. Although the angel air has a reg on it, it is just to lower the amount of air goung into the second reg that you need. The on tank reg will not be consistent enough to work the shocker properly and you need the maxflo to adjust your velocity. Its just like any other ongun tank. All the adjustable tanks have regs to lower the input pressure but you still need the maxflo.
